public function add(Request $request) { //接收数据 $all=$request->param(); //接收图片并上传图片 $file=$request->file('img'); $img=\think\facade\Filesystem::disk('public')->putFile('',$file); $all['img']='storage/'.$img; //水印 $image = \think\Image::open($all['img']); // 给原图左上角添加水印并保存water_image.png $image->thumb(100, 100)->text('1911A',getcwd().'/font/1.ttf',20,'##000000')->save('watermark/1.jpg'); //实例化模型 $user=new UserModel(); $user->addModel($all); return json(['code'=>200,'msg'=>'添加成功','data'=>[]]); }
TP6 文件上传 缩略图 水印
最新推荐文章于 2023-02-23 18:07:12 发布